This page relates to the 2024-27 National Land Transport Programme.
This page provides information about the programmes and projects set out in the Government Policy Statement on land transport (GPS) 2024. As part of the focus on economic growth and productivity, GPS 2024 reintroduces the Roads of National Significance programme and introduces a programme of Roads of Regional Significance across New Zealand. It also sets out a number of major public transport projects.

GPS 2024 reintroduces the Roads of National Significance programme to achieve the government’s strategic priorities. By highlighting these projects, the government expects their strategic corridors will be prioritised in the development of the NLTP.

GPS 2024 also highlights a number of Roads of Regional Significance, which represent a region’s most essential corridors.

GPS 2024 highlights major public transport projects to be developed alongside local government to deliver more travel choice and reduce congestion in our main centres of Auckland and Wellington.
